Glorium Technologies is a software development company that offers full-cycle development services, including custom software, mobile, web, and cloud solutions, along with specialized services like DevOps and AI development. They emphasize partnering with clients for digital transformation, suggesting their internal operations are also geared towards efficient, modern software delivery. This focus on enabling client digital transformation means Glorium Technologies must continuously evolve its internal systems and workflows for project management, technology integration, and quality assurance. Their approach centers on delivering scalable, secure, and compliant solutions across various industries, notably Healthcare, Real Estate, and Fintech.

Glorium Technologies Snapshot

Headquarters: Houston, USA

Number of employees: 201–500 employees

Public or private: Private

Business model: B2B

Website: http://www.gloriumtech.com
